Spine update. Degenerative lumbar spondylolisthesis.

Abstract:

:Degenerative lumbar spondylolisthesis associated with spinal stenosis is a common condition of the aging spine. This article presents a detailed description of the pathophysiology, clinical presentation, and nonoperative and operative intervention of this condition.
